Installation and Setup Guide
Step-by-Step Setup
While installation varies by product type, the general process includes:
- Power off the system. Always disconnect any power source to avoid electrical hazards.
- Identify the installation point. Compare the component with its designated slot or connector.
- Prepare the area. Remove dust, debris, or defective parts before installation.
- Align the component correctly. Ensure the orientation matches the manufacturer’s instructions.
- Secure the part firmly. Avoid overtightening as it can damage sensitive components.
- Reconnect power and test. Ensure the system recognizes and runs smoothly with the new part.
